NEBDN sets the standards, with latest Ofqual recognition
The National Examining Board for Dental Nurses (NEBDN) a Lancashire based charity, achieved Ofqual recognition in January 2023, this means they are formally regulated as an Awarding Organisation by the Office of Qualifications and Examinations Regulation (Ofqual).
